LONDON (Alliance News) - Fastnet Oil & Gas PLC Monday said it started drilling the FA-1 well in the Foum Assaka area, offshore Morocco, on Sunday.
The exploration and production company, with activities in Africa and the Celtic Sea, said the operator of the site, Kosmos Energy Ltd plans to drill the site 4,000 metres in water depth of roughly 600 metres over around three months.
Fastnet said the well is estimated to contain 360 million barrels of oil equivalent in its primary deepwater lower Cretaceous reservoir objective area.
The company added that it is carried through its share of the drilling costs, subject to a gross maximum well cost of USD100 million, following a previously announced sale of interest in the site to SK Innovation, leaving Fastnet with a 9.375% net interest in the licence.
Fastnet shares were up 0.6% to 11.94 pence Monday.
